Alex has a great post about one of my favorite movies ever made: His Girl Friday.

A couple of my favorite quotes from the film (the title of this post is one of them):

Hildy: If I ever lay my two eyes on you again, I’m gonna walk right up to you and hammer on that monkeyed skull of yours ’til it rings like a Chinese gong!

Hildy: He treats me like a woman.
Walter: What did I treat you like? A water buffalo?

Walter: There’s been a lamp burning in the window for ya, honey.
Hildy: No thanks – I jumped out that window a long time ago.

Walter: Look Hildy, I only acted like any husband that didn’t want his home broken up.
Hildy: What home?
Walter: “What home”? Don’t you remember the home I promised you?
